Schlatter, Fredric William was born on June 16, 1926 in Tacoma. Son of Fredrick William and Genevieve Margaret (Boyne) Schlatter.
AB, Gonzaga University, 1949. Master of Arts, 1950. Licentiate of Sacred Theology, Alma College, 1957.
Doctor of Philosophy, Princeton University, 1960.
Joined society Jesus Roman Catholic Church, 1943. Member faculty Gonzaga University, Spokane, since 1961. Professor classical languages & history, since 1974.
Robert K. & Ann J. Powers professor humanities, since 1983. Dean College Arts & Sciences, St. Francis Xavier Division, 1962—1966. Chairman department classical languages, since 1969.
Trustee, 1970—1973
Board directors Oregon Province Library., Spokane, 1966—1983. Library associates, since 1980.
Member of Association Ancient Historians, Classical Association Pacific Northwest, Archeological Institute American, American Philological Association.
